Church Helper’s church website creator outlines below a few standard procedures that can be used to create a church’s website. Each has its own benefits and limitations.
Use a website creator — Sites such as Church Helper allow churches to easily launch a site without the need for specialized training. Website builders allow users to select a template according to their needs and add photos and text to customize the website. Website builders are not only quick and affordable, but also easy to use.
You should hire a web designer for your website if you wish to make it look polished and professional. You can collaborate with a professional web designer to build a site that is customized to your church and represents its ethos. Hiring a web designer will allow you to have a site that is functional and attractive for your business.
Use a CMS to create and maintain the content and design of your website. Choose from many pre-made templates and plugins with a CMS to design the perfect website for your needs. A CMS may be beneficial because it is adaptable, allows for personalization, and can be used by different user skill sets.
You should hire a company that specializes in website design if your goal is to have a custom-made website just for you church. Design firms can collaborate with churches to design a website that’s both functional and reflects your congregation’s beliefs and character. When a church works with a firm to create a website, it will be unique and well executed.
